Decoding the Pricing Formula

The pricing formula for Sweet Spot Pricing: The Lemonade Stand Conundrum involves several key elements:

  • Cost-plus pricing: This involves adding a markup to the production cost to determine the minimum price.

  • Value-based pricing: This focuses on the perceived value of the product or service, rather than its production cost.

  • Competitive pricing: This involves setting prices based on what the competition is charging.
